In A Brotherhood Betrayed: The Man Behind the Rise and Fall of Murder, Inc. (Macmillan), Michael Cannell ’82 delves into the history of organized crime and Murder, Inc. in the pre-World War II era through the true tale of Abe Reles, key witness in a trial to take down a mob network, who mysteriously died while under police protection.
